What will Time Spiral Remastered be legal in?

Release Information The Time Spiral Remastered set becomes legal for sanctioned Limited play on its official release date: Friday, March 19, 2021. These cards are legal for Constructed play in any format that already allows them. That is, appearing in these packs doesn’t change a card’s legality in any format.

Why is Time Spiral Remastered not on arena?

About the Set While those sets were featured on MTG Arena, Time Spiral will be remastered solely for paper Magic. This unfortunately means we won’t be able to experience the set on Arena like we got to with the previous remasters. There was, however, a special release event on Magic Online.

Is Time Spiral in modern?

Cards from all regular core sets and expansions since Eighth Edition are legal. Timeshifted cards in Time Spiral (even never reprinted in the modern frame), cards from Planeswalker decks, and Buy-a-Box promos are considered legal in this format.
